How to Make a Smart Property Investment in Sibu

Investing in property can be a lucrative venture, especially in Sibu, a town that offers a unique blend of economic growth and cultural richness. If you're considering making a smart property investment in Sibu, it's essential to follow certain guidelines to maximize your returns and minimize risks. Below are some key strategies to help you navigate the property market successfully.

1. Understand the Local Market

Before diving into property investment, it’s crucial to conduct thorough research on Sibu’s real estate market. Analyze current trends, property prices, and demographic shifts. Look into areas that are experiencing growth, such as new developments or infrastructure projects that could increase property value in the future.

2. Define Your Investment Goals

Identifying your investment goals is essential. Are you looking for long-term capital appreciation or short-term rental income? Knowing your priorities will help you make informed decisions and choose the right type of property, whether residential, commercial, or industrial.

3. Location, Location, Location

When it comes to property investment, location plays a pivotal role. Look for properties in prime areas of Sibu that have easy access to amenities such as schools, hospitals, and shopping centers. Pay attention to neighborhoods that are poised for growth or are undergoing revitalization efforts, as they often present great investment opportunities.

4. Leverage Local Knowledge

Consulting with local real estate agents, property management companies, and investment advisors can provide invaluable insights. These professionals have extensive knowledge of the Sibu market and can guide you in identifying the best investment options based on your criteria.

5. Assess Property Condition

Before making a purchase, take the time to assess the condition of the property. Consider hiring a professional inspector to look for any hidden issues that could incur additional costs in the future. Understanding the property's condition will also help you negotiate a better purchase price.

6. Calculate Your Investment Costs

Owning a property comes with various costs, including maintenance, property taxes, and potential homeowner association fees. Make sure you account for all these expenses when calculating your potential return on investment (ROI). A clear understanding of your financial commitments will help you avoid any surprises down the road.

7. Stay Informed About Regulations

Familiarize yourself with the legal and regulatory framework governing property investment in Sibu. Understanding zoning laws, property taxes, and tenant rights is crucial for ensuring compliance and making informed investment choices.

8. Consider Financing Options

Explore different financing options available for property purchases. Sibu offers various financing schemes, including loans for first-time homebuyers and investment properties. Assess the interest rates, terms, and conditions to find the option that best suits your financial situation.

9. Plan for the Long Term

Property investment is typically a long-term commitment. Keep a long-term perspective in mind, understanding that the real estate market may fluctuate. Having a strategic plan will help you stay focused on your investment goals, allowing you to ride out any temporary downturns in the market.

10. Engage in Continuous Education

The property market is dynamic, and it's essential to stay updated on market trends and investment strategies. Attend property investment seminars, webinars, or workshops, and consider reading books or publications focused on real estate investing. Continuous education will equip you with the knowledge necessary to make informed decisions.

By following these strategies, you can make a smart property investment in Sibu that aligns with your financial goals. With careful planning and informed decision-making, you’ll be well on your way to securing a successful investment in this vibrant town.
